But this is my thoughts on Robert Baratheon.

Ned Stark was his day one homie from his days in the vale under Jon Arryn. He damn near owe his crown to him. Ned was more of a brother to him than his own brothers.

When Jaime stabbed Ned in the leg and killed Ned's house guards, Baratheon ordered Ned to make peace with the Lannisters. All because he didn't want to hear his wife complain and he owed money from borrowing from the Lannisters.

My thing is, that assault was clearly a violation and that's why Jaime fled afterwards. Had Baratheon sent out ravens declaring Jaime a fugitive for treason to the crown, the Lannisters would have had only two ways to respond. Either tuck tail and beg pardons, which may have been unlikely, or call their banners to prepare for war against the crown. Which Baratheon, being a war monger, was thirsty for some action anyway. As shown when he wanted to participate in the tourney of the hand.

And looking at the bigger picture, even though the Lannisters were very rich and very powerful, I doubt they would risk going against the rest of the six kingdoms. So they would have had to try and resolve things peacefully. That would mean a cleared debt for the crown, in addition to having the Lannisters send them large payments yearly as repentance.

But if the Lannisters chose war, then more than likely Cersei would have sided with her family. He could have claimed treason and nullified his marriage to her.

Side note, during that same time, Renly was trying to gain favor with highgarden and convince his brother and Ned how much Margaery resembled Ned's sister Lyanna. By removing Cersei from her position, Margaret and her powerful and equally rich family would have been a very worthy replacement.

So either way, Baratheon couldn't lose. Yet he let his man suffer instead of acting like a king with the ultimate power to do something.
